SAN DIMAS, Calif., Dec. 15, 2016 — MicrospectrophotometerCraic Technologies is now offering its 20/30PV microspectrophotometer with Windows 10.

The system is used to measure the UV-VIS-NIR transmission, reflectance, fluorescence and polarization spectra of microscopic samples. Windows 10 improves the usability of Craic's Lambdafire spectroscopy software with better usability, multiple desktops and speedy access to often-used documents and spectra.

The Cortana intelligent search agent gives scientists a fast search engine to locate and quickly analyze data both locally and on the web. Advanced security options add biometric security to the microspectrometer.
